How GLP-1 Dosing Intervals Work and Why Timing Matters
GLP-1 medications like semaglutide and tirzepatide work through weekly injections designed to maintain consistent hormone levels throughout seven days. Deviating from your prescribed schedule—even by one day—shifts this equilibrium slightly. Your body adjusts to a predictable medication rhythm, and early dosing condenses your dosing interval.
Missing one day from your standard seven-day cycle creates a six-day interval, which may affect satiety signaling, appetite suppression effectiveness, and gastrointestinal side effects. Most individuals tolerate minor timing adjustments without significant complications, but the degree of tolerance varies based on individual metabolism and genetic factors.
Dosing Interval Flexibility: Clinical Evidence and Individual Variation
Research on GLP-1 timing suggests that injections within a 24-48 hour window of the scheduled day typically maintain therapeutic consistency. However, this window varies by individual metabolism, body composition, and sensitivity to the medication. Below is a framework for understanding dosing flexibility in clinical practice.
| Scenario |
Typical Safety Profile |
Provider Consultation Recommended |
| Injection 1 day early |
Generally safe; minor level fluctuation expected |
Yes, for pattern management |
| Injection 2-3 days early |
Increased risk of elevated levels; symptom shifts possible |
Essential before adjusting |
| Injection 1 day late |
Minimal impact on most individuals; slight efficacy dip possible |
Coordinate if recurring |
| Injection 3+ days late |
Significant loss of efficacy; potential appetite rebound |
Contact provider immediately |
When Early Dosing May Be Appropriate—and When It Isn't
Taking your shot a day early is sometimes necessary due to travel, work schedules, or provider-approved adjustments. If you anticipate a conflict with your scheduled injection day, contact your provider ahead of time. They can confirm whether a one-day adjustment fits your treatment plan without compromising outcomes.
Early dosing is not appropriate as a regular pattern or workaround for missed doses. Repeatedly shifting your injection schedule forward may lead to cumulative medication level changes and unpredictable side effects. Consistency is clinically preferable; minor timing adjustments should be coordinated, not routine.
Safety Considerations, Biomarker Context, and When to Contact Your Provider
GLP-1 medications carry known risks including nausea, vomiting, and rare pancreatitis. Altering your dosing interval can shift the intensity and timing of these side effects. If you experience severe nausea, vomiting, abdominal pain, or signs of hypoglycemia after an early injection, contact your provider immediately.
Your individual response to GLP-1 therapy depends partly on genetic factors affecting GLP-1 receptor signaling, metabolic rate, and gastrointestinal sensitivity. Before making dosing adjustments, discuss your specific risk profile and response history with your healthcare provider. They can determine whether timing flexibility aligns with your treatment goals and safety profile.
